
Pulldown Machine
Also known as:Lat Pulldown Machine
Key Points
- Keep your torso stable and avoid swinging or using momentum.
- Lead the movement with your elbows, not your hands.
- Maintain a slight backward lean but do not arch the back.
- Exhale as you pull the bar down, inhale as you return it.
- Do not pull the bar behind the neck, which can stress the shoulders.
Common Mistakes
- Leaning too far back and using body momentum.
- Pulling the bar behind the neck, increasing injury risk.
- Using too much weight, reducing range of motion.
- Not engaging the core for stability.
- Shrugging the shoulders instead of depressing the scapula.
